    On the inside if glass,scrape witha razor blade,wipe with vinegar then wipe off with freshwater.If it's acrykic use a credit card to scrape then use vinegar followed by freshwater wipe down.

    I'm no expert but if i'm not mistaken most of your store bought 55 gallons are tempered. DON"T DRILL IT. My friend was on his back porch drilling his and BOOM, it shattered into about 175,876 pieces, we counted them.
